PostgreSQL是一种开源的对象关系型数据库管理系统(ORDBMS),它以其强大的功能、高度的稳定性以及对ACID(原子性、一致性、隔离性、持久性)事务的支持而受到全球开发者的欢迎。版本14是PostgreSQL的最新迭代,带来了许多性能改进和新特性,使其在大数据处理、企业级应用和云计算环境中更加适用。对于CentOS7和RedHat7这样的Linux发行版,离线安装包是确保在无网络或低带宽环境下顺利部署的关键。 离线安装包的使用方法通常是这样的:下载包含所有必需组件和依赖项的压缩包,将其传输到目标系统,然后进行解压和安装。这一步骤对于那些无法连接到互联网或者有严格安全控制的服务器尤其重要。在描述中提到的“包含依赖包”,意味着这个离线安装包已经集成了运行PostgreSQL14所需的所有外部软件和库,避免了在安装过程中因缺少依赖而产生的问题。 PostgreSQL14的安装过程通常包括以下几个步骤: 1. **下载和传输**:在有网络的机器上下载PostgreSQL14的离线安装包,并通过FTP、SCP或其他文件传输协议将其传送到目标CentOS7或RedHat7系统。 2. **解压**:使用`tar`命令解压缩文件,例如`tar -zxvf PostgreSQL14.tar.gz`。 3. **配置**:进入解压后的目录,运行`./configure`来配置安装路径和选项。 4. **编译**:执行`make`来编译源代码。 5. **安装**:使用`make install`将编译好的二进制文件安装到系统指定的路径。 6. **初始化数据库**:运行`/usr/pgsql-14/bin/initdb -D /var/lib/pgsql/14/data`来初始化数据库集群。 7. **启动服务**:通过`systemctl start postgresql-14.service`启动PostgreSQL14服务。 8. **设置开机启动**:使用`systemctl enable postgresql-14.service`确保在系统启动时自动启动数据库服务。 9. **配置防火墙**:如果需要,打开相应的端口(默认为5432)以允许远程连接。 10. **创建用户和数据库**:使用`psql`命令行工具创建数据库用户和所需的数据库。 PostgreSQL14的新特性包括但不限于: - **并行查询优化**:增强了查询性能,特别是对于复杂的分析查询。 - **改进的统计信息**:提供了更精确的数据统计,有助于优化查询计划。 - **更好的资源管理**:引入了新的资源队列和调度器,便于限制和管理数据库资源的使用。 - **更好的安全性和加密**:增强了SSL/TLS连接的安全性,支持更多加密算法。 - **更好的备份和恢复**:提供了更灵活的备份选项和恢复策略。 对于CentOS7和RedHat7用户,安装PostgreSQL14离线包能够享受到这些新特性和增强,同时确保在没有网络的情况下也能顺利完成数据库的部署。确保遵循最佳实践,如定期更新、备份和安全配置,以保证系统的稳定性和安全性。
2025-06-13 14:47:31 14.09MB PostgreSQL
1
1. 影响的操作系统及修复版本:Centos7/RedHat7/中标麒麟V7等 2. 更新漏洞软件:rpm -Uvh compat-exiv2-026-0.26-3.el7_9.x86_64.rpm
1
linux _centos7_redhat7 挂载共享文件夹的方法——实测可以
2021-11-20 18:02:45 278B 共享文件夹挂载 linux centos7 redhat7
1
centos el7上的vsftpd v3.0.5版本的rpm安装包 1)如果运行了vsftpd,则先停止: systemctl stop vsftpd 2)安装或升级vsftpd: rpm -Uvh vsftpd-3.0.5-1.el7.x86_64.rpm rpm -Uvh vsftpd-sysvinit-3.0.5-1.el7.x86_64.rpm 3)然后修改vsftpd.conf文件: sed -i 's|anonymous_enable=YES|anonymous_enable=NO|g' /etc/vsftpd/vsftpd.conf sed -i 's|listen=NO|listen=YES|g' /etc/vsftpd/vsftpd.conf sed -i 's|listen_ipv6=YES|listen_ipv6=NO|g' /etc/vsftpd/vsftpd.conf sed -i 's|tcp_wrappers=YES|tcp_wrappers=NO|g' /etc/vsftpd/vsftpd.conf 4)启动vsftpd: systemctl start vsftpd 设置成自启动: systemctl enable vsftpd 5)验证版本信息: vsftpd -v
2021-08-18 18:01:00 163KB ftp centos7 redhat7
1
联想ThinkServer服务器R110i RAID卡 安装CentOS7 Redhat7系统 方法,由于CentOS7 和Redhat7系统不带R110i RAID卡驱动,所以需要手动加载。
2021-07-21 09:27:17 371KB R110i RAID卡 安装 CentOS7
1
辛苦整理了OracleLinux7 CentOS7 Redhat7离线安装docker教程以及依赖。
2021-05-23 14:58:19 57.96MB docker centos redhat oracle
1
此redis5压缩包已经在centos7下进行过编译,并配置好单机后台启动,和集群启动,集群启动修改redis_cluster下配置文件,加载redis.conf启动即可; 适用于centos7和redhat7(这两个系统内核一样可以直接用)
2021-04-15 17:31:36 30.71MB redis5.0.5 centos7 redhat7
1
openssh-8.5p1-1.el7.x86_64.rpm openssh-askpass-8.5p1-1.el7.x86_64.rpm openssh-askpass-gnome-8.5p1-1.el7.x86_64.rpm openssh-clients-8.5p1-1.el7.x86_64.rpm openssh-debuginfo-8.5p1-1.el7.x86_64.rpm openssh-server-8.5p1-1.el7.x86_64.rpm openssl-1.0.2k-19.el7.x86_64.rpm openssl-devel-1.0.2k-19.el7.x86_64.rpm openssl-libs-1.0.2k-19.el7.x86_64.rpm
2021-03-10 18:00:14 14.98MB centos7 redhat7 openssh8.5p1 rpm
1